and Prorocentrum lima. Lipophilic okadaic acid is a potent inhibitor of protein phosphorylase phosphatase-1 and -2A in the cytosol of the mammalian cells that dephosphorylates serine and threonine. Okadaic acid is an inhibitor of the serine/theorine protein phosphatases PP1 (IC 50 = 15-20 nM) and PP2A (IC 50 = 0.1 nM), exhibiting much greater activity towards the latter. PP2A is completely inhibited at 1-2 nM, compared to greater than 1 µM for PP1 (1). InSolution Okadaic Acid, Prorocentrum sp. CAS 78111-17-8, is a 250 µM solution of Okadaic Acid in DMSO. Potent inhibitor of protein phosphatase 1 (IC50 = 10-15 nM) and 2A (IC50 = 0.1 nM).

It is easily accumulated by shellfish, mainly bivalve mollusks and fish, and, subsequently, can be consumed by humans causing alimentary intoxications. OA is the main representative diarrheic shellfish poisoning (DSP) toxin and its ingestion induces gastrointestinal symptoms, although it is not considered Okadaic acid is a naturally occuring polyether toxin produced by marine dinoflagellates. It is a potent and selective inhibitor of protein phosphatases, inhibiting PP2A completely at 1nM and PP1 at higher concentrations (IC 50 =10-15nM). PP2B is much less sensitive to okadaic acid than PP1, while PP2C is … Okadaic Acid is one of the toxins associated with diarrheic shellfish poisoning (DSP).
